Bug List: (This bug is not in your last search results)   Show last search results      Search page      Enter new bug
Bug#: 213159
Alias:
Product:
Component:
Status: RESOLVED
Resolution: FIXED
Assigned To: Gentoo Games <games@gentoo.org>
Hardware:
OS:
Version:
Priority:
Severity:
Reporter: Marc Vinyals <mrc_timer@users.sourceforge.net>
Add CC:
CC:
URL:
Summary:
Status Whiteboard:
Keywords:

Filename Description Type Creator Created Size Actions
wesnoth.patch Proposed patch patch Marc Vinyals 2008-03-12 15:24 0000 520 bytes Details | Diff
Create a New Attachment (proposed patch, testcase, etc.) View All

Bug 213159 depends on: Show dependency tree
Bug 213159 blocks:
Votes: 0    Show votes for this bug    Vote for this bug

Additional Comments: (this is where you put emerge --info)


Not eligible to see or edit group visibility for this bug.






View Bug Activity   |   Format For Printing   |   XML   |   Clone This Bug


Description:   Opened: 2008-03-12 15:22 0000
When built with USE="dedicated", games-strategy/wesnoth-1.4 doesn't depend on
media-libs/sdl-image, but it checks for sdl-image having been built with
USE="png". The correct behaviour is to both depend on sdl-image and check for
png support independently of dedicated being set, otherwise emerging wesnoth
will fail (it will die in either ebuild checks or configure).

The same applies to media-libs/sdl-mixer and vorbis use flag, but not to
media-libs/libsdl and X use flag, as stated in bug #193169.

------- Comment #1 From Marc Vinyals 2008-03-12 15:24:45 0000 -------
Created an attachment (id=145912) [details]
Proposed patch

------- Comment #2 From Mr. Bones. 2008-03-12 23:33:35 0000 -------
yeah, I hope they fix that in a later release.  worked around in cvs.  thanks
for the bug report.

------- Comment #3 From Nils Kneuper 2008-03-13 18:33:16 0000 -------
>yeah, I hope they fix that in a later release.  worked around in cvs.  thanks
>for the bug report.

Yes, we will probably fix this by switching the build system to "something
else" (not decided yet what to chose, current options are scons and cmake, have
to evaluate which suits us better) in the next development series. In general
some of our dependencies are rather ugly and could use a cleanup... ;)

Bug List: (This bug is not in your last search results)   Show last search results      Search page      Enter new bug